#include <sys/types.h>
#include <sys/systm.h>
#include <sys/malloc.h>

#include <contrib/zlib/zlib.h>
#include <dev/zlib/zcalloc.h>

#include <geom/uzip/g_uzip.h>
#include <geom/uzip/g_uzip_dapi.h>
#include <geom/uzip/g_uzip_zlib.h>

struct g_uzip_zlib {
        uint32_t blksz;
        struct g_uzip_dapi pub;
        /* Zlib decoder structs */
        z_stream zs;
};

static int g_uzip_zlib_rewind(struct g_uzip_dapi *, const char *);

static void
g_uzip_zlib_free(struct g_uzip_dapi *zpp)
{
        struct g_uzip_zlib *zp;

        zp = (struct g_uzip_zlib *)zpp->pvt;
        inflateEnd(&zp->zs);
        free(zp, M_GEOM_UZIP);
}

static int
g_uzip_zlib_decompress(struct g_uzip_dapi *zpp, const char *gp_name, void *ibp,
    size_t ilen, void *obp)
{
        int err;
        struct g_uzip_zlib *zp;

        zp = (struct g_uzip_zlib *)zpp->pvt;

        zp->zs.next_in = ibp;
        zp->zs.avail_in = ilen;
        zp->zs.next_out = obp;
        zp->zs.avail_out = zp->blksz;

        err = (inflate(&zp->zs, Z_FINISH) != Z_STREAM_END) ? 1 : 0;
        if (err != 0) {
                printf("%s: UZIP(zlib) inflate() failed\n", gp_name);
        }
        return (err);
}

static int
g_uzip_zlib_rewind(struct g_uzip_dapi *zpp, const char *gp_name)
{
        int err;
        struct g_uzip_zlib *zp;

        zp = (struct g_uzip_zlib *)zpp->pvt;

        err = 0;
        if (inflateReset(&zp->zs) != Z_OK) {
                printf("%s: UZIP(zlib) decoder reset failed\n", gp_name);
                err = 1;
        }
        return (err);
}

struct g_uzip_dapi *
g_uzip_zlib_ctor(uint32_t blksz)
{
        struct g_uzip_zlib *zp;

        zp = malloc(sizeof(struct g_uzip_zlib), M_GEOM_UZIP, M_WAITOK | M_ZERO);
        if (inflateInit(&zp->zs) != Z_OK) {
                goto e1;
        }
        zp->blksz = blksz;
        zp->pub.max_blen = compressBound(blksz);
        zp->pub.decompress = &g_uzip_zlib_decompress;
        zp->pub.free = &g_uzip_zlib_free;
        zp->pub.rewind = &g_uzip_zlib_rewind;
        zp->pub.pvt = (void *)zp;
        return (&zp->pub);
e1:
        free(zp, M_GEOM_UZIP);
        return (NULL);
}
